The Third Secret

Whoa! I just finished reading Steve Berry's The Third Secret yesterday. Basically, the plot of the novel surrounds the Third Secret of Fatima, mentioning other Marian apparitions, and also centered on the Vatican, the papacy, most especially. It tells the story of what happens during the papacy, the Vatican that the world is not aware of. It also shows the human side of the Servants of the Lord, not as the regal being Catholics admire. It revealed to readers both fact and fiction and it would be really difficult distinguishing between the two (on my part, yes, it was difficult).

Amazing Race 18 Leg 1

Head Down and Hold On (Australia)
I was lucky enough to catch the Amazing Race Premiere on AXN while browsing through the channels. I really have no prior knowledge that it will be premiering today, February 21. Good thing I was browsing at that time.

Wow! Amazing Race is back! Also returning are 11 teams of two from previous seasons as far back as Season 12. I won't be enumerating the teams one by one, you can search them on Wikipedia ;) But one thing is for sure, the teams are back for some Unfinished Business. I was happy to see some familiar faces returning.

So, the starting line this time is in San Gorgonio Pass Wind Farm in Palm Springs, California. What is new in this season is that there is already a task at the starting line. The first task for this season is to search through a field of airplanes for the one matching "Queensland and Northern Territories Airline Services". The teams should be looking for an airplane marked QANTAS to receive their first clue. The first 8 teams to finish will be on the first flight arriving 90 minutes earlier than the second flight which the last three teams will take. Also, the last team to finish the task will incur an automatic penalty, a U-turn at the first detour.

But well, this won't be the Amazing Race without the unpredictable, and this happened on the first flight as it has to land in Honolulu, Hawaii due to a medical emergency, and with that, the tables have turned. The second flight, carrying Gary and Mallory, Kisha and Jen, and Amanda and Kris, touched down in Sydney, Australia first giving them the advantage. But not long after, the flight carrying the remaining teams arrived. Upon arrival in Sydney, Australia, teams must make their way to Ocean World and complete a roadblock. For this leg's roadblock, one team member must scuba dive in the shark and ray tank and retrieve a compass. Then, they must decipher a series of nautical flags, each flag corresponding to an alphabet, to which the compass has the decipher code. The code will tell the teams to proceed to Manly 16ft Skiff Sailing Club, find the Commodore, and tell him the passcode "I am between the devil and the deep blue sea" to receive their next clue. This clue is a route info which tells them to ride a sailing skiff, complete a course and retrieve their next clue from the buoys along the course. After this task, the clue will tell them to proceed to the pitstop, Shelly Beach. The first team to arrive will receive the Express Pass, a coveted item which enables the team to skip a task and continue on to the next part of the race. The recipients of the pass? They are the father-daughter team Gary and Mallory. But the race does not end in Shelly Beach. To the surprise of the teams, this is only a marker halfway of the leg and they still need to continue racing. At the end of the episode, 10 teams have already checked in at the virtual pitstop, leaving the cowboys, Jet and Cord, stuck at the roadblock.
